This lesson prepares travelers for daily life situations in English speaking countries by covering essential communication skills, cultural etiquette, and practical knowledge for social interactions, transportation, financial transactions, and routine activities.
1. Social Interactions: Engagements with others in society, including verbal and non-verbal communication. 2. Cultural Norms: Accepted standards or ways of living and behaving in a particular society. 3. Transportation: The system or means of traveling from one place to another. 4. Financial Transactions: Activities involving the exchange of money, such as buying, selling, or banking. 5. Daily Activities: Routine tasks and errands that one does on a regular basis.
